@charset "utf-8";


/******************************************************************************************
YELLOW-PAGES専用 CSS　※本サイトは幅990px
******************************************************************************************/

* {
	margin: 0;
	padding: 0;
}
body {
    font-family:"メイリオ",Meiryo,"ヒラギノ角ゴ Pro W3","Hiragino Kaku Gothic Pro","ＭＳ Ｐゴシック",sans-serif;
	text-align: center;
}
img {
    border:0;
}
#container {
	width:986px;
	text-align:center;
	margin:0 auto 0 auto;
	font-size:80%;
}


/******************************************* HEADER ***************************************/
#header {
	width:986px;
	height:124px;
	background:url(../image/header.jpg) no-repeat;
	margin:0 0 6px 0;
	clear:both;
	text-align:left;
}
#header #pagetop {
	width:840px;
	float:left;
}
h1 {
	padding:5px 0px 0px 10px;
	font-weight:normal;
	font-size:93%;
}
#header #btn_english {
	width:130px;
	float:left;
}
#header #btn_english span {
	display:none;
}
#header #btn_english a {
	display:block;
	width:130px;
	height:45px;
	background:url(../image/btn_english.gif) no-repeat;
}
#header #btn_english a:hover {
	background:url(../image/btn_english_f2.gif) no-repeat;
}
#header #top_logo{
	padding:0 0 0 90px;
	clear:both;
}

/************************************** header用ナビ ****************************************/
#navigation {
	width:986px;
}
#navigation ul {
	margin:0 0 0 168px;
}
#navigation li {
	list-style-type:none;
	float:left;
}
#navigation h2 {
	display:none;
}
#navigation a {
	display:block;
}

#navigation #navi01 {
	width:117px;
	height:31px;
	background:url(../image/navi_f3.jpg) no-repeat;
	background-position:0px 0px;
}
#navigation #navi02 {
	width:100px;
	height:31px;
	background:url(../image/navi_f3.jpg) no-repeat;
	background-position:-117px 0px;
}
#navigation #navi03 {
	width:100px;
	height:31px;
	background:url(../image/navi_f3.jpg) no-repeat;
	background-position:-217px 0px;
}
#navigation #navi04 {
	width:128px;
	height:31px;
	background:url(../image/navi_f3.jpg) no-repeat;
	background-position:-317px 0px;
}
#navigation #navi05 {
	width:115px;
	height:31px;
	background:url(../image/navi_f3.jpg) no-repeat;
	background-position:-445px 0px;
}
#navigation #navi06 {
	width:157px;
	height:31px;
	background:url(../image/navi_f3.jpg) no-repeat;
	background-position:-560px 0px;
}
#navigation #navi07 {
	width:97px;
	height:31px;
	background:url(../image/navi_f3.jpg) no-repeat;
	background-position:-717px 0px;
}

#navigation #navi01 a {
	width:117px;
	height:31px;
	background:url(../image/navi.jpg) no-repeat;
	background-position:0px 0px;
}
#navigation #navi02 a {
	width:100px;
	height:31px;
	background:url(../image/navi.jpg) no-repeat;
	background-position:-117px 0px;
}
#navigation #navi03 a {
	width:100px;
	height:31px;
	background:url(../image/navi.jpg) no-repeat;
	background-position:-217px 0px;
}
#navigation #navi04 a {
	width:128px;
	height:31px;
	background:url(../image/navi.jpg) no-repeat;
	background-position:-317px 0px;
}
#navigation #navi05 a {
	width:115px;
	height:31px;
	background:url(../image/navi.jpg) no-repeat;
	background-position:-445px 0px;
}
#navigation #navi06 a {
	width:157px;
	height:31px;
	background:url(../image/navi.jpg) no-repeat;
	background-position:-560px 0px;
}

#navigation #navi01 a:hover {
	background:url(../image/navi_f2.jpg) no-repeat;
	background-position:0px 0px;
}
#navigation #navi02 a:hover {
	background:url(../image/navi_f2.jpg) no-repeat;
	background-position:-117px 0px;
}
#navigation #navi03 a:hover {
	background:url(../image/navi_f2.jpg) no-repeat;
	background-position:-217px 0px;
}
#navigation #navi04 a:hover {
	background:url(../image/navi_f2.jpg) no-repeat;
	background-position:-317px 0px;
}
#navigation #navi05 a:hover {
	background:url(../image/navi_f2.jpg) no-repeat;
	background-position:-445px 0px;
}
#navigation #navi06 a:hover {
	background:url(../image/navi_f2.jpg) no-repeat;
	background-position:-560px 0px;
}
